Job description
- Receive, review, and process daily locate requests in accordance with one-call system requirements.
- Reference legal land descriptions to accurately determine pipeline and utility locations.
- Monitor third-party construction crews to ensure compliance with applicable regulations and company standards.
- Visually inspect exposed pipe sections during construction to verify proper handling and protection.
- Maintain marker posts, flags, and other field identification in accordance with regulatory guidelines.
- Maintain accurate records in compliance with requirements set forth by applicable regulatory agencies.
- Attend industry training to stay current on new technologies and best practices in utility locating.
- Educate contractors, landowners, and the public on the importance of utility location services and pipeline safety.
Requirements
- A high school diploma or equivalent with zero to two (0-2) years of relevant line locating or pipeline-related experience, including the ability to read legal land descriptions; or an equivalent combination of education and/or experience may be considered.
- Knowledge of pipeline rights-of-way, landowner contracts, and basic pipeline construction, maintenance, and operations.
- Ability to independently assess third-party contractor compliance and determine authorization to continue construction.
- Proven ability to problem solve, prioritize, and manage multiple tasks with minimal supervision.
- Strong attention to detail and accuracy in field documentation and compliance reporting.
